About Alibaba Group

Alibaba Group Holding Limited operates as a holding company. The Company provides internet infrastructure, electronic commerce, online financial, and internet content services through its subsidiaries. Alibaba Group Holding offers its products and services worldwide.

About Wolfspeed Inc

Wolfspeed is the global leader in wide bandgap semiconductors, specializing in silicon carbide (SiC) and gallium nitride (GaN) materials and devices. It operates a vertically integrated model, controlling the entire process from raw material substrate production to advanced power modules, serving as a critical infrastructure provider for electric vehicles (EVs), renewable energy, and AI data centers.
